As far as I can tell they are prototype/dev unit drives and will not work in a retail unit. you cannot transfer your key to the drive. And even if you did the firmware would not read retail games anyways. The article forahobby linked to I believe was debunked as untrue and that the philips drives were actually like I said debug/prototype drives.
